WHICH IS THE SLOPE OF THE LINE THROUGH (-6, -4) AND (3, -6)

1 Answer

5 votes
Slope = rise/run

Slope = (-6 - (-4)) / (3 - (-6)) = -2 / 9

The slope is -2/9.
